Why duct replacement matters for comfort and system performance

Duct replacement is the right starting point when the duct system itself appears worn out or failing in multiple places. Rooms may stay too hot or too cold no matter how the thermostat is set, airflow at the vents may feel weak even while the system runs, and older ducts may be crushed, torn, disconnected, or sagging. It can also fit when energy bills keep rising without another clear cause and past repairs no longer hold.

This service is different from ductwork repair, which makes more sense for one isolated problem such as a single loose or damaged section. It is also different from replacing the heating or cooling equipment. A furnace, air conditioner, or heat pump can still produce conditioned air, but old or poorly functioning ducts can keep that air from reaching the rooms evenly.

Repair or replace your system?

Repair often makes sense when

Some duct problems are limited to a few loose joints, damaged connections, or isolated crushed sections. In those cases, targeted repair may restore airflow without replacing large portions of the system.

  • Problems are limited to a few accessible sections or connections
  • The overall duct layout and sizing are appropriate for the home
  • Most duct material is still structurally sound
  • Insulation is intact on the majority of the system
  • Airflow issues trace back to a specific damaged run or fitting
  • Previous performance was acceptable before the recent problem developed

Consider replacement when

Replacement becomes the better long-term option when the issues are widespread, the layout is flawed, or the materials are breaking down across much of the duct network. A professional can help you compare short-term patching with a more complete fix for your home in North Carolina.

  • Leaks, damage, or deterioration affect many sections of the system
  • Ducts are undersized, poorly routed, or restrict airflow throughout the home
  • Old materials are torn, brittle, or failing in multiple areas
  • Comfort problems persist even after prior repairs
  • Insulation and sealing are degraded across much of the ductwork
  • A larger redesign is needed to improve airflow balance and delivery

System & efficiency options for North Carolina homes

Targeted section replacement

Best when only certain runs, branches, or trunk sections have failed while the rest of the system remains serviceable. A technician may recommend replacing the worst sections and reconnecting them to the existing duct layout.

Partial duct system replacement

Useful when one zone, floor, or major branch of the home has chronic airflow or leakage issues. This approach focuses on the most problematic portions without replacing every run.

Full like-for-like duct replacement

Replaces aging or damaged ducts throughout the home while keeping the general layout similar. This option can make sense when the existing routing works reasonably well but the materials and sealing no longer do.

Full redesign and replacement

Recommended when the original duct system is undersized, poorly routed, or delivers uneven airflow across the house. The new layout may include revised trunk lines, branch sizing, and register connections to improve balance.

Replacement with upgraded insulation and sealing

Adds attention to insulation levels, sealed connections, and transitions in spaces like attics or crawl spaces. This can help reduce energy losses as air moves through unconditioned areas.

How much does duct replacement cost in North Carolina?

The cost of duct replacement can vary widely based on the layout and condition of the home, so an in-person evaluation is the practical way to understand what the project may involve. If you are comparing options in North Carolina, a local pro can inspect the system and explain the factors that shape the scope of work rather than relying on generic ranges alone.

  • Whether only a few sections or the full duct system need replacement
  • The size of the home and total amount of ductwork involved
  • How accessible the ducts are in attics, crawl spaces, basements, or walls
  • Whether the current layout can be reused or needs redesign
  • The duct material being installed, such as sheet metal, flexible duct, or duct board
  • How much sealing and insulation work is included with the replacement
  • Whether trunk lines, branch lines, boots, or transitions also need to be rebuilt
  • The condition of existing supports, hangers, and connection points
  • Whether airflow balancing is needed after installation
  • Any permit, inspection, or code-related requirements in your area
  • The complexity of working around finished spaces or tight access points
  • Seasonal demand and provider availability in North Carolina

Efficiency standards (SEER2)

North Carolina sits in the DOE's Southeast region, where new split-system central air conditioners must meet a higher minimum of 14.3 SEER2 (versus 13.4 in the North) — so the efficiency floor here is above the national base.

New equipment is moving to lower-GWP refrigerants

EPA technology-transition rules restrict new residential and light-commercial equipment that uses high-global-warming-potential HFCs. Most newly manufactured split systems now use A2L refrigerants such as R-454B or R-32, while existing R-410A systems and qualifying repair components remain serviceable. Ask which refrigerant a proposed system uses and confirm that every indoor and outdoor component is listed as a compatible match.

Rebates & tax credits

For equipment placed in service after December 31, 2025, do not assume the former federal Section 25C HVAC credit still applies. North Carolina households may have access to a state-administered Home Energy Rebate program, utility incentives, or local financing programs, but availability, income rules, eligible models, and funding vary. Check the U.S. Department of Energy program page, the North Carolina energy office, DSIRE, and the serving utility before signing a contract; use a tax professional for tax advice.

Licensing, permits & EPA 608

HVAC contractor licensing varies by state and sometimes by city or county. In North Carolina, confirm your contractor is licensed where required, carries liability and workers'-compensation insurance, and that anyone handling refrigerant holds EPA Section 608 certification. Replacements typically need a local permit and inspection.

    Evaluate the existing duct system

    A technician inspects accessible duct runs, connections, insulation, and overall layout to understand where air is being lost or restricted.

  3. 3

    Identify replacement needs

    Based on the condition of the system, the pro determines whether the job calls for replacing isolated sections, major branches, or the full duct network.

  4. 4

    Review layout and recommendations

    You receive an explanation of the recommended replacement approach, including any sizing, routing, insulation, or airflow issues that should be addressed.

  5. 5

    Remove failing duct sections

    The damaged, deteriorated, or poorly performing duct sections are removed so the new components can be installed in their place.

  6. 6

    Install new ductwork

    New ducts, fittings, and connections are installed and secured based on the approved scope, with attention to support, routing, and sealed joints.

  7. 7

    Check airflow and system response

    After installation, the technician verifies airflow at the registers and checks that the new ductwork is delivering air more effectively through the home.

  8. 8

    Final walkthrough and next steps

    The pro reviews what was replaced, explains any remaining limitations, and shares maintenance or monitoring suggestions for the system in your North Carolina home.
